The variety belongs to the group of New Guinea impatiens. The plant has dark green foliage and flowers of a light pink shade.
In scientific publications, this variety was examined in the context of evaluating physiological characteristics, in particular, studies were conducted on water loss patterns and drought tolerance indicators in comparison with other commercial varieties. It is used as an ornamental flower crop.
